TO LEVEL MOWER HOUSING

Adjust the mower while tractor is parked on level ground or driveway. Make sure tires are properly inflated (See "PRODUCT SPECIFICATIONS" section of this manual). If tires are over or underinflated, you will not properly adjust your mower.

SIDE-TO-SIDE ADJUSTMENT

Raise mower to its highest position.

At the midpoint of both sides of mower, measure height from bottom edge of

mower to ground. Distance "A" on both sides of mower should be the same or

within 1/4" of each other.

If adjustment is necessary, make adjustment on one side of mower only.

To raise one side of mower, tighten lift link adjustment nut on that side.

To lower one side of mower, loosen lift

link adjustment nut on that side.

NOTE: Each full turn of adjustment nut will change mower height about 1/8".

Recheck measurements after adjusting.

Before making any necessary adjust- ments, check that both front links are equal in length.

If links are not equal in length, adjust one link to same length as other link.

To lower front of mower loosen nut "E"

on both front links an equal number of turns.

When distance "D" is 1/8" to 1/2" lower at front than rear, tiqhten nuts "F" against tru=mJonon both front Itnks.

To raise front of mower, loosen nut "F" from trunnion on both front links. Tighten nut "E" on both front links an equal number of turns.

When distance "D" is 1/8" to 1/2" lower

at front than rear, tighten nut "F" against trunnion on both front links.

Recheck side-to-side adjustment.

FRONT-TO-BACK ADJUSTMENT IMPORTANT: Deck must be level side-to-side. If the following front-to-backadjust- ment is necessary, be sure to adjust both

front links equally so mower will stay level side-to-side.

To obtain the best cutting results, the mower housing should be adjusted so that the front is approximately 1/8" to 1/2" lower than the rear when the mower is in its highest position.

Check adjustment on right side of tractor. Measure distance "D" directly in front and behind the mandrel at bottom edge of mower housing as shown.

TO REPLACE MOWER BLADE DRIVE BELT

The mower blade drive belt may be replaced without tools. Park the tractor on level surface. Engage parking brake.

BELT REMOVAL -

1.Remove mower from tractor (See "TO REMOVE MOWER" in this section of

this manual).

2.Work belt off both mandrel pulleys and idler pulleys.

3.Pull belt away from mower.

The Craftsman 917.271815 is a powerful and efficient riding mower designed to meet the demands of homeowners who want to maintain a well-groomed lawn with ease. This mower is equipped with a rugged and reliable engine, ensuring consistent performance and longevity. With its user-friendly design and innovative features, the 917.271815 stands out as a top choice for landscaping tasks.

One of the main features of the Craftsman 917.271815 is its robust engine. Powered by a 21-horsepower Briggs & Stratton engine, this riding mower provides ample power to tackle tough terrains and thick grass with minimal effort. The engine's innovative technology promotes efficient fuel consumption, allowing users to mow larger areas without frequent refueling.

The mower’s cutting deck is another highlight. It features a 42-inch cutting width, allowing for a wide mowing path that reduces the time spent mowing. The adjustable cutting height, ranging from 1 to 4 inches, gives users the flexibility to achieve the desired lawn height, ensuring a professional-looking finish.

Ergonomically designed for comfort, the Craftsman 917.271815 features a high-back commander’s seat, providing excellent support during extended mowing sessions. The intuitive control layout, including a sleek steering wheel and foot pedal operation, enhances maneuverability, making it easy to navigate around obstacles in the yard.

Safety is paramount in the design of the 917.271815. It incorporates several safety features, including an automatic safety shut-off that activates when the operator leaves the seat. This technology prevents accidents and enhances user safety while mowing.

The mower's durable construction ensures it can withstand the rigors of regular use. With heavy-duty materials used throughout, the Craftsman 917.271815 is designed to resist wear and tear, reducing the need for frequent repairs. Additionally, the mower features a reliable transmission system that allows for smooth operation and easy shifting between speeds.

Another significant aspect is the mower's versatility. It can be equipped with various attachments, transforming it into a multi-functional tool for various yard tasks, such as leaf collection, snow removal, and more.

Overall, the Craftsman 917.271815 is a well-rounded riding mower that combines power, comfort, and versatility, making it an excellent choice for homeowners looking to maintain their lawns efficiently. With its advanced features and durable design, it promises to deliver top performance season after season.
